WebNational Health Insurance (国民健康保険, Kokumin-Kenkō-Hoken) is one of the two major statutory types of insurance programs available in Japan. The other is Employees' Health Insurance (健康保険, Kenkō-Hoken). National Health insurance is designed for people who are not eligible to be members of any employment-based health insurance ...
